Description
What It Is:
This is a math worksheet focusing on addition word problems. It contains three problems presented as short stories. Each problem includes visual aids, such as pictures of bears, cupcakes, and pencils, to represent the quantities being added. Students are expected to write the numbers in the provided boxes and solve the addition problem.
Grade Level Suitability:
This worksheet is suitable for Kindergarten and 1st Grade. The word problems are simple addition problems with numbers within 10, making it appropriate for early learners who are beginning to grasp the concept of addition. The use of pictures also supports visual learners.
Why Use It:
This worksheet helps students develop their problem-solving skills and apply their understanding of addition in a real-world context. It strengthens their ability to translate word problems into mathematical equations. The visual aids make it easier for students to understand and solve the problems.
How to Use It:
Read each word problem aloud with the student. Encourage them to identify the key information and write the corresponding numbers in the boxes provided. Use the pictures to help them visualize the problem. Have them perform the addition and write the answer in the final box.
Target Users:
This worksheet is designed for young learners in Kindergarten and 1st grade who are learning basic addition and beginning to work with word problems. It's also helpful for students who benefit from visual aids in math.
